INAUGURAL THIRD COAST MUSIC FESTIVAL COMING THIS APRIL

The Third Coast Music Festival takes center stage the last weekend in April with 40 bands and 50 shows held on historic Galveston Island. This new island festival features bands of numerous genres and venues across the city. This isn't a festival in a field; it's a unique experience for guests to hear some of the nation's best live music while interacting with various venues and locations in Galveston.


TALL SHIPS ARE COMING!

For the first time, a fleet of tall ships will sail and race their way along the Gulf Coast to participate in the TALL SHIPS CHALLENGE® Gulf Coast 2018 series of races and public maritime festivals. Kicking off this new event, Galveston Island will play host to the first stop of the 2018 challenge from April 5-8.
